From 1982-93, VEISHEA was consistently two weeks before graduation (or, the parade was held just before Dead Week). Of course, graduation then ranged from May 15-21, so VEISHEA was anywhere from May 1-7.
Also, students were given VEISHEA Thursday and Friday off from classes from 1982-89, then Friday only from 1990-93.
